用机器人优化老年生活:关于社会和建筑整合的用户研究
概括
老年人对人形辅助机器人做家务很开放,更喜欢在亲密任务上得到人类的帮助. 设计必须是直观的,可访问的,和人体工程学有效融入老年生活.

背景情况:
- 越来越多的老年人群需要创新的解决方案来独立生活.
- 护理人员负担是老年护理的一个重大挑战.
- 在老年生活中,辅助技术的整合需要以用户为中心的设计.
研究的目的:
- 调查老年人对人类辅助机器人的需求和偏好.
- 评估老年人对日常任务的辅助技术的开放性.
- 为老年生活提供以用户为中心的机器人解决方案的开发提供信息.
主要方法:
- 与老年人进行了一项用户研究,以确定住房需求和技术接受度.
- 专注于技术能力和对日常任务协助的偏好.
- 对机器人与人类协助在各种任务中的偏好进行分析.
主要成果:
- 老年人对直观和可访问的辅助技术表示开放.
- 喜欢机器人协助在体力苛刻和重复的任务.
- 喜欢在需要情感和身体亲密的任务中获得人类支持;人体工程学设计至关重要.
结论:
- 人形机器人可以提高独立性,并减少老年生活中的护理人员负担.
- 技术援助与人与人之间的互动之间的平衡是成功整合的关键.
- 以用户为中心的设计,专注于可访问性和人体工程学,对于接受是必不可少的.
